#60d2dc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#60d2dc is composed of 37.6% red, 82.4% green and 86.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 56.4% cyan, 4.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 13.7% black. It has a hue angle of 184.8 degrees, a saturation of 63.9% and a lightness of 62%. #60d2dc color hex could be obtained by blending #c0ffff with #00a5b9. Closest websafe color is: #66cccc.

Shades and Tints of #60d2dc

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000202 is the darkest color, while #f1fbfc is the lightest one.

Tones of #60d2dc

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9ca0a0 is the less saturated color, while #42ebfa is the most saturated one.
